How long does it take to get from Nagasaki to Tokyo?
The fastest journey from Nagasaki to Tokyo takes 4h 49m door to door, of which 1h 39m is spent moving, on the flight. Most services take around 4h 55m, because that average includes slower stopping services and journeys with a connection. Times include reaching the terminal and leaving it at the far end.

Who runs services from Nagasaki to Tokyo?
6 operators sell services from Nagasaki to Tokyo across 1 mode: All Nippon Airways, Japan Airlines Domestic, JetStar Japan, Peach, Skymark Airlines, Solaseed Air. Journey times, fares and fare conditions differ between them, and the operator table on this page compares all of them on speed, flexibility and what is provided on board.

Which station or terminal do services from Nagasaki to Tokyo use?
Services from Nagasaki to Tokyo by flight leave from Nagasaki NGS and arrive at Tokyo HND. Allow about 3h 10m in total for reaching the departure terminal and leaving the arrival one, which is already included in every door to door time on this page.
